Alleged hotbox murder: Tribesmen president’s order to ‘kill’ gang member who stole money

When a Tribesmen gang leader discovered that a member was stealing from their bank account, he reportedly stated the thief “needed to be killed.” This led to the murder of Mark “Shark” Hohua during a violent “hotbox” attack involving gang leaders Conway Rapana, Heremaia Gage, and others in June 2022, as detailed by Crown Solicitor Richard Jenson in the High Court at Hamilton.
